How to fill out a board of directors candidate:

01
Research the qualifications: Start by understanding the qualifications and experience required for the board of directors position. Review the job description and any specific criteria set by the organization.
02
Update your resume: Tailor your resume to highlight relevant experience, skills, and achievements that align with the requirements of the board of directors position. Include any board memberships, leadership roles, or industry-specific expertise.
03
Craft a compelling cover letter: Write a persuasive cover letter that emphasizes your passion, commitment, and suitability for the board of directors role. Highlight your experience in strategic planning, governance, financial oversight, and any other relevant board-related skills.
04
Obtain and secure recommendations: Reach out to individuals who can provide credible recommendations that attest to your qualifications for the board of directors position. These can include colleagues, mentors, employers, or other professionals who can vouch for your abilities and character.
05
Complete the application: Follow the instructions provided by the organization and fill out the board of directors candidate application form thoroughly and accurately. Be sure to include all requested documents, such as your resume, cover letter, and letters of recommendation.
06
Prepare for interviews: If shortlisted, be prepared for one or more interviews with the organization's selection committee or board members. Research the organization, its goals, challenges, and other relevant information to demonstrate your knowledge and commitment.
07
Highlight your value proposition: During interviews, emphasize the unique skills, experience, and perspectives you bring to the board of directors position. Discuss your ability to contribute to strategic decision-making, governance, risk management, and the organization's overall success.

Who needs a board of directors candidate?

01
Non-profit organizations: Non-profit organizations often require board of directors candidates who can provide strategic guidance, ensure compliance, and support financial stewardship.
02
For-profit companies: Corporations also need board of directors candidates who can offer industry knowledge, business acumen, and oversight to help drive the company's success.
03
Startups and small businesses: Startups and small businesses can benefit from board members who bring expertise in scaling businesses, accessing funding, and navigating competitive markets.
04
Government agencies: Government agencies often rely on board members to provide diverse perspectives, industry expertise, and oversight for effective decision-making and policy development.
05
Educational institutions: Universities and schools often have boards of directors responsible for setting strategic direction, ensuring financial stability, and guiding academic policies.
Overall, any organization or institution that aims to benefit from strategic guidance, effective governance, and diverse perspectives will require board of directors candidates to fill these important roles.
